Transaction 9011605f01465a994063867efa7b1d516faf2b571ad1a54bc747d4e1c5da1629
1 Input
1 Output
-
9011605f01465a994063867efa7b1d516faf2b571ad1a54bc747d4e1c5da1629:0
- value
- 53446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ec8c22a016438ec54a36568300580b220a95e56 OP_EQUAL
- address
- 3ALBwWyoEYhWjehEr3zgWDMv8aQ5kVvAAS